Hall of Fame Open: Kovacevic beats Mayer to reach second round
The American will play the winner of the match between Japanese Shintaro Mochizuki and Frenchman Arthur Rinderknech, the No 7 seed, in the next round
Aleksandar Kovacevic at the 2024 Dallas Open
American Aleksandar Kovacevic reached the second round of the Hall of Fame Open by beating Frenchman Harold Mayot 7-6 (1), 6-4 at the International Tennis Hall of Fame & Museum in Newport on Monday evening.
Kovacevic, ranked No 91, will play the winner of the match between Japanese Shintaro Mochizuki and Frenchman Arthur Rinderknech, the No 7 seed, next.
